A stranger commented my exact location on my Instagram post while I was standing there. Has this happened to anyone else?

So this happened recently and I still can't stop thinking about it.

I was at the station waiting for my train back from college, minding my own business, when I got a random Instagram notification. Some guy had commented on a post I'd made a month ago — and the comment said something along the lines of "You are standing at — station, in the First Ladies compartment."

I froze. Because I was literally standing exactly there.

I didn't know this guy at all. He was just sitting in my follower list. I started looking over my shoulder but the station was packed and honestly, how do you spot someone you've never even seen before? Eventually my train came and I just got out of there.

When I got home I opened my DMs and he had sent me a bunch of weird chat requests. I checked his profile and saw we had a mutual — a friend from school. I texted her immediately and she told me he had messaged her too, with comments like "I've seen you at this place" type stuff.

I shared all this with my bsf she told me I am actively getting stalked. My Instagram is barely a year old and I only have two posts. This guy was matching me from my pictures in real life. Just two photos was enough for him to recognize me in a crowded station .

I told my brother and sister. My brother commented back tagging the guy and warned him about stalking charges. I reported and blocked him.

Has anyone else experienced something like this? How did you handle it?
